Christian worship joyfully ascribes all praise and honor, glory and power to the triune God.
In worship the people of God acknowledge God present in the world and in their lives. 
As they respond to God’s claim and redemptive action in Jesus Christ, believers are trans-formed and renewed. In worship the faithful offer themselves to God and are equipped for God’s service in the world. 
                            An Introduction to Christian Worship W-1.1001 Book of Order 2015/2017
